It’s Finally Arrived, BeeJive v2.0.2 For BlackBerry At $9.99
Originally I was looking for a link that disappeared about the BeeJive Beta for BlackBerry and noticed that the v2.0.2 was now on sale. The new version also supports 5.0. The device license is $9.99 (allows one device only) and the user license is $14.99 (for use on other devices you move to).

New Yahoo! Mobile App for BlackBerry coming by May ’09
Yahoo! announced at Mobile World Congress that they will unveiling a new Yahoo! Mobile Application for BlackBerry. The new application will include Opera mini included right in the app along with Yahoo! email, Pulse, Yahoo! Messenger, address book and calender. Keep an eye out for this new BlackBerry app to launch sometime in May 2009. [...]
